Description

Health care associated infections (HAI) remain a significant challenge for hospitals and may negatively affect patient outcomes if infection control practices are not consistently followed. A very important indicator of the safety and quality of health care is hand washing as it demonstrates the link between good hygiene practices and low health care related infection rates 1,2. This study examined how infection control practices differed across clinical units. A quantitative, causal- comparative design was used to identify differences across groups. The independent variable was the unit the patient was assigned to. Student researchers paired with faculty and infection control practitioners (ICP) and the dependent variables consisted of observations including: 1) Staff washed hands upon entering the patient room; 2) staff washed hands after handling objects; 3) staff washed their hands upon exiting the room, and 4) staff used PPE appropriately. Initially, a MANOVA was conducted to compare differences across clinical groups. For significant findings, one way ANOVA contrasts were conducted on each dependent variable. The MANOVA results identified statistically significant differences as evidenced by Wilks 32, 1123) = 0.81, p>0.0004. One-way ANOVA contrasts identified one significant criterion: It was chilling to note that less than half of staff members (35%) washed their hands after handling objects (p>.05). By identifying areas where compliance is inconsistent, health care organizations can prioritize interventions that strengthen infection prevention protocols and improve patient safety outcomes.
